Refraction of charged particles beam in crystals

  • 1. Tomskij Politekhnicheskij Inst. (USSR)

Description

Computer simulations show that the angular distributions of swift positrons and electrons, transmitted through a thin crystal, are displaced relative to the direction of incident beam. The possible influence of correlated close nuclear collisions on the charged particles scattering is discussed. (Auth.)
